EhlersChickstarted grow question 5 years ago
My apartment's humidity is 40% - harvested buds completely dried out in under 24 hours. Should I place my next harvest directly into jars to avoid the mistake I made in my first grow? I would appreciate any suggestions (I cannot control the ambient humidity). Thanks!

Hi @EhlersChick. Don't do that! You will ruin your final product and risk to encounter mold issues. This is strange since you're close to the ideal drying RH (~50%), can't this be related to your temperature? You should consider building a drying box, I've made one out of cardboard and it's working fine. Basically, a cardboard container with a passive intake hole and a tiny computer fan (mine is 4x4cm) to extract the air and generate a smooth airflow in your box. Put the box in your coolest room, if RH is too low you can put a mister/humidifier in the same room. Finally, you may consider giving your plants a last watering right before the cut (24-48h before the cut), this should increase the drying time because of more water in the buds.
